2. International Legal Frameworks for Medical Cannabis Cultivation
2.1 United Nations Conventions
Internationally, the cultivation of cannabis for any use, including medical, is influenced by treaties such as the 1961 Single Convention on Narcotic Drugs. Cannabis is categorized as a Schedule I substance under this treaty, which means it is governed by tight regulations. However, the Convention allows countries to cultivate cannabis for medical and scientific purposes, provided there is proper regulation to prevent misuse.
Several countries have made amendments to their national laws to allow for medical cannabis cultivation, in line with international obligations. These nations must set up government oversight organizations to supervise the production, extraction, and distribution of cannabis for medical use.
2.2 European Union
In Europe, medical cannabis cultivation regulations differ by country, though all must comply with EU regulations on medicinal products. EU members must ensure that the cultivation and use of cannabis follow pharmaceutical standards, particularly the Good Manufacturing Practice (GMP) guidelines. These standards dictate the cultivation process to ensure that cannabis meets medical-grade quality, free of contaminants and accurately labeled for therapeutic use.
3. National Regulations Governing Medical Cannabis Cultivation
3.1 United States
In the United States, cannabis regulation is complex due to the conflict between federal and state laws. Federally, cannabis remains illegal under the Controlled Substances Act (CSA), but numerous states have passed laws allowing the cultivation of cannabis for medical use.
3.1.1 State-Level Regulations
Each state that permits medical cannabis cultivation has established its own regulations, often requiring growers to obtain specific licenses. For example, California’s Medical Marijuana Regulation and Safety Act (MMRSA) outlines the licensing and operational requirements for medical cannabis cultivators, including security measures, environmental sustainability, and compliance with local laws.
3.1.2 Licensing Process
The process of obtaining a license varies from state to state, but generally involves a detailed application, background checks, proof of adequate growing facilities, and adherence to quality standards. States like Oregon and Colorado have particularly stringent environmental controls to ensure that cannabis cultivation does not negatively impact local ecosystems.
3.2 Canada
Canada legalized medical cannabis cultivation under the Access to Cannabis for Medical Purposes Regulations (ACMPR), now replaced by the Cannabis Act. Licensed producers (LPs) are regulated by Health Canada, which ensures that cultivation practices meet pharmaceutical-grade standards. Growers must apply for a license and comply with strict regulations regarding security, record-keeping, and product testing to ensure patient safety.
Under the Cannabis Act, Canada allows for both small-scale personal cultivation by medical patients and large-scale commercial cultivation. However, all cultivators must adhere to GMP standards and have their products tested for potency, pesticides, and other contaminants before distribution.
3.3 Australia
Australia’s medical cannabis framework is governed by the Narcotic Drugs Act 1967 and Therapeutic Goods Administration (TGA), which strictly control the cultivation and use of cannabis for medical purposes. The cultivation of medical cannabis requires a license, which can only be granted to applicants who demonstrate that their operations will not contribute to the illicit drug market.
The TGA ensures that cannabis is grown under pharmaceutical conditions, often requiring growers to meet Good Agricultural and Collection Practice (GACP) and GMP standards. Environmental controls, security measures, and regular inspections are part of the licensing process to ensure legal compliance.
4. Licensing and Compliance in Medical Cannabis Cultivation

4.1 Types of Licenses
Most countries and regions that permit the cultivation of medical cannabis require cultivators to obtain specific licenses. These licenses may include:
- Cultivation Licenses: Permitting the growth of cannabis for medical purposes, typically under strict environmental and security regulations.
- Processing Licenses: Allowing the conversion of raw cannabis into medical products like oils, tinctures, and edibles.
- Distribution Licenses: Enabling the sale or transfer of medical cannabis products to authorized dispensaries or pharmacies.
4.2 Application Process
The application process for a medical cannabis cultivation license typically involves several steps:
- Submission of Application: The grower must submit a detailed application, often requiring proof of ownership or lease of the growing facility, a comprehensive security plan, and a description of cultivation methods.
- Background Checks: Applicants may undergo extensive background checks to ensure they have no criminal history that could suggest a likelihood of misuse.
- Security Plan: Most regulations require a robust security plan, including surveillance, restricted access, and inventory tracking, to prevent theft or diversion into the illegal market.
- Environmental Compliance: Growers may need to demonstrate adherence to environmental protection laws, such as water conservation practices, energy-efficient lighting, and the safe disposal of waste products.
5. Quality Control and Product Testing

Quality control is a critical component of medical cannabis cultivation, ensuring that products meet the standards required for medical use.
5.1 Good Agricultural and Collection Practices (GACP)
Growers of medical cannabis are often required to follow GACP guidelines, which are designed to ensure that medicinal plants are cultivated in a way that preserves their medicinal properties. These practices include proper soil management, pest control, and harvesting methods that prevent contamination and degradation of the cannabis plant’s active compounds.
5.2 Good Manufacturing Practice (GMP)
Once harvested, medical cannabis must be processed in accordance with GMP standards, which regulate the manufacture of medical products. GMP guidelines ensure that medical cannabis products are consistent in quality, free from contaminants, and properly labeled with information on cannabinoid content.
5.3 Mandatory Testing
In most regions, medical cannabis products must be tested for:
- Cannabinoid Content: Testing for levels of THC, CBD, and other cannabinoids to ensure accurate dosing.
- Pesticides: Ensuring that no harmful chemicals are present that could pose a risk to patients.
- Microbial Contaminants: Screening for bacteria, mold, and fungi that could cause infections or other health issues.
- Heavy Metals: Checking for the presence of heavy metals like lead or mercury, which can be dangerous for patients, especially those with compromised immune systems.
These tests are typically conducted by third-party laboratories, and products that fail to meet the required standards cannot be sold for medical use.
6. Security and Diversion Prevention
Preventing the diversion of medical cannabis into the illicit market is a key concern for regulatory bodies. As a result, medical cannabis cultivation operations must implement strict security measures.
6.1 Facility Security
Cultivation facilities are often required to have robust security systems, including:
- Video Surveillance: Continuous monitoring of all areas where cannabis is grown, processed, or stored.
- Access Control: Restricted access to sensitive areas, often requiring biometric or keycard entry systems.
- Inventory Tracking: Detailed records of cannabis plants and products at every stage of the cultivation process, ensuring that no product is diverted or lost.
6.2 Transport Security
When cannabis products are transported from cultivation facilities to processing plants or dispensaries, strict security measures must be in place. This may include:
- Armored Transport: In some regions, cannabis products must be transported in armored vehicles with security personnel.
- GPS Tracking: Real-time tracking of cannabis shipments to prevent theft or diversion during transport.
- Chain of Custody Documentation: Detailed records of who has handled the cannabis at every step of the supply chain, from cultivation to distribution.
7. Environmental and Sustainability Considerations
Medical cannabis cultivation can have significant environmental impacts if not properly managed. Regulatory frameworks often include provisions aimed at reducing the environmental footprint of cannabis cultivation.
7.1 Water Usage
Cannabis is a water-intensive crop, and overuse of water resources can strain local ecosystems. Many regions require cannabis cultivators to implement water conservation measures, such as:
- Drip Irrigation: A more effective way to hydrate plants directly, cutting down on runoff and evaporation.
- Rainwater Harvesting: Collecting and using rainwater for irrigation, reducing reliance on municipal water supplies.
- Water Recycling: Reusing water within the cultivation facility to minimize waste.
7.2 Energy Consumption
Indoor cannabis cultivation often requires significant energy for lighting, temperature control, and ventilation. Regulatory bodies may impose energy efficiency requirements, such as:
- LED Lighting: Using energy-efficient LED lights instead of high-pressure sodium (HPS) lamps, which consume more electricity.
- Renewable Energy: Encouraging or requiring the use of renewable energy sources, such as solar or wind power, to reduce the carbon footprint of cultivation operations.
7.3 Waste Management
The disposal of cannabis plant waste, including stems, leaves, and unused portions of the plant, must be handled carefully to prevent contamination or diversion. Some regions require cultivators to implement waste management plans that include:
- Composting: Turning plant waste into compost for use in future cultivation cycles.
- Secure Destruction: Ensuring that cannabis waste is rendered unusable, often through grinding and mixing with other materials.
8. Ethical Considerations in Medical Cannabis Cultivation
The cultivation of medical cannabis presents ethical challenges, particularly concerning patient access and equitable distribution.
8.1 Access for Patients
One of the primary ethical considerations in medical cannabis cultivation is ensuring that patients who need cannabis for medical purposes can access it. Regulatory frameworks must balance the need for security and quality control with ensuring that medical cannabis is affordable and available to those who need it.
8.2 Social Equity in Cannabis Licensing
In some regions, there is growing recognition of the need for social equity in the licensing of cannabis cultivation operations. This involves giving people from communities that have been disproportionately impacted by the war on drugs the chance to work in the legal cannabis sector.
Restrictions on Using Cannabis in the Medical Field as a Last Resort
In many regions, the use of cannabis as a medical treatment is often viewed as a last resort option, only considered after traditional therapies have proven ineffective or caused significant side effects. The restrictions typically include:
- Prescription Only After Conventional Treatments Fail: Doctors are generally required to prescribe cannabis only after patients have tried and failed other approved medications. This ensures cannabis is not the first line of treatment.
- Strict Monitoring of THC Levels: Many countries impose limits on THC content in medical cannabis to prevent psychoactive effects. Medical professionals must closely monitor THC levels in prescribed cannabis to ensure it meets legal and therapeutic guidelines, particularly for vulnerable patients.
- Specialist Approval: In some jurisdictions, only specialists, such as neurologists or oncologists, are allowed to prescribe cannabis. This ensures that cannabis is used in cases where specialized knowledge is required to manage the patient’s condition safely.
- Medical Justification Documentation: Physicians must provide detailed medical justification for using cannabis as a treatment, including documenting the patient’s condition and history of treatment failures. This is to prevent unnecessary or inappropriate use.
- Periodic Review and Reevaluation: Ongoing use of medical cannabis may require periodic reviews to assess its effectiveness and safety for the patient, ensuring that its use remains appropriate and necessary.
- Government and Health Authority Oversight: Some countries mandate reporting to health authorities or require government approval for each individual prescription, ensuring that cannabis use is tightly regulated.
